X-Git-Url: https://gerrit.opnfv.org/gerrit/gitweb?a=blobdiff_plain;f=jjb%2Fdaisy4nfv%2Fdaisy4nfv-verify-jobs.yml;h=2cf68a99ac2ec11a4a7d5c9e418c0e090fa04be3;hb=7ca959d57760b61dca8fa862a5da90733affb264;hp=a0ec2ebd71a4abea898e8236e91d99cec5362a60;hpb=4f6a549044da900b0cc785f442bffa8120a12dc0;p=releng.git diff --git a/jjb/daisy4nfv/daisy4nfv-verify-jobs.yml b/jjb/daisy4nfv/daisy4nfv-verify-jobs.yml index a0ec2ebd7..2cf68a99a 100644 --- a/jjb/daisy4nfv/daisy4nfv-verify-jobs.yml +++ b/jjb/daisy4nfv/daisy4nfv-verify-jobs.yml @@ -15,7 +15,7 @@ branch: '{stream}' gs-pathname: '' disabled: false - - danube: + - euphrates: branch: 'stable/{stream}' gs-pathname: '/{stream}' disabled: false @@ -47,8 +47,14 @@ enabled: true max-total: 4 option: 'project' + - build-blocker: + use-build-blocker: true + blocking-jobs: + - '{alias}-merge-build-.*' + block-level: 'NODE' + scm: - - git-scm + - git-scm-gerrit wrappers: - ssh-agent-wrapper - timeout: @@ -80,6 +86,8 @@ pattern: 'code/**' - compare-type: ANT pattern: 'deploy/**' + - compare-type: ANT + pattern: 'tests/**' disable-strict-forbidden-file-verification: 'true' forbidden-file-paths: - compare-type: ANT @@ -103,8 +111,13 @@ name: unit condition: SUCCESSFUL projects: - - name: '{alias}-verify-{name}-{stream}' - current-parameters: true + - name: '{alias}-verify-unit-{stream}' + current-parameters: false + predefined-parameters: | + BRANCH=$BRANCH + GERRIT_REFSPEC=$GERRIT_REFSPEC + GERRIT_CHANGE_NUMBER=$GERRIT_CHANGE_NUMBER + GERRIT_CHANGE_COMMIT_MESSAGE=$GERRIT_CHANGE_COMMIT_MESSAGE node-parameters: false kill-phase-on: FAILURE abort-all-job: true @@ -133,8 +146,16 @@ enabled: true max-total: 6 option: 'project' + - build-blocker: + use-build-blocker: true + blocking-jobs: + - '{alias}-merge-build-.*' + - '{alias}-verify-build-.*' + - '{installer}-daily-.*' + block-level: 'NODE' + scm: - - git-scm + - git-scm-gerrit wrappers: - ssh-agent-wrapper - timeout: @@ -144,9 +165,11 @@ - project-parameter: project: '{project}' branch: '{branch}' + - '{installer}-defaults' - '{slave-label}-defaults' - '{alias}-verify-defaults': gs-pathname: '{gs-pathname}' + builders: - description-setter: description: "Built on $NODE_NAME" @@ -162,8 +185,7 @@ !include-raw: ./daisy4nfv-basic.sh - shell: !include-raw: ./daisy4nfv-build.sh - - shell: - !include-raw: ./daisy4nfv-workspace-cleanup.sh + - 'clean-workspace' - builder: name: daisy-verify-unit-macro